Rear Brakes

From 1995 Ford Bronco “Lil Mule”, documented by 95LilMule.

13 photos
1995 Ford Bronco - Drums prior to getting turned. 1995 Ford Bronco - Some new parts and tools for the job. New shoes and wheel cylinders will be installed. 1995 Ford Bronco - This is the right hand side. This side was saturated in gear lube due to a worn out axle that was replaced recently. 1995 Ford Bronco - The old setup ready to come apart. 1995 Ford Bronco - More shots of the old setup. 1995 Ford Bronco - Wish I had some new steel brake lines to install but could not find any for a non-lifted application. 1995 Ford Bronco - Left hand side with backing plate cleaned up, new shoes and wheel cylinder installed. All moving parts were greased wtih synthetic grease. 1995 Ford Bronco - Right side cleaned up, re-assembled with new parts, ready to go back together. 1995 Ford Bronco - A shot of the old parts in amazingly good shape for 156,000 miles. 1995 Ford Bronco - Another shot prior to cleaning everything with solvent. 1995 Ford Bronco - Another shot of the old, very grimy parts. 1995 Ford Bronco - Right hand side, new parts installed, drums turned, ready to go back together. 1995 Ford Bronco - Bled the brakes, adjusted the e-brake, and test drove. Wow... what a difference in stopping power!
